Applications are invited for walk-in-interview for contractual engagement of one Laboratory Assistant under the BPCL-OUAT Biofuel project operating at OUAT, Bhubaneswar. Job Title: Laboratory Assistant

Place of posting: BPCL-OUAT BIOFUEL PROJECT, operating in the College of Agricultural
Engineering and Technology, Odisha University of Agriculture and Technology, Bhubaneswar. The incumbent will have to conduct tours to different locations of Odisha and out of state for the collection of samples, analysis work etc.

No.of posts: 01

Eligbility Criteria: Bachelor’s degree with Chemistry background and basic knowledge in
handing of equipment like HPLC, TGA, Bomb Calorimeter and Rotary Evaporator with 6 months experience in extraction of samples, and coding of samples.

Emoluments:

Laboratory Assistant: Rs.10,000/- per month (Consolidated)

Age Limit:

Upper Age limit for SRF/Office Assistant/Laboratory Assistant is 35 years on the date of interview (5 years relaxation for SC/ST/women candidates and 3 years for OBC candidates as on the date of interview). Along with the application, SC/ST/OBC certificate (wherever applicable) duly attested is to be submitted, and the original certificate

is to be produced for verification.
